This is a pretty unscientific opinion but I took a 4 cyl. double cab on a short test drive last July with 2 1/2 adults in the cab. It was OK. I recall it being neither impressive nor terribly under powered. I tried the "power" button on a steep hill and couldn't discern any difference. It just sort of drove... if that makes any sense. I agree with the comment that if you haul/tow anything the 4 cyl. would be under powered. I ordered my 6 cyl. double cab sight unseen and think it to be very adequatley powered. It's got a lot more zip. It's not a rocket but the engine is strong. In retrospect now that I've had the 6 cyl. for 3 mo. I really wouldn't want a 4 cyl. The 6 just feels right, balanced if you will.
